What is Cost Engineering?

At its core, cost engineering is the application of scientific principles and techniques to problems of estimation, cost control, business planning, and risk management. It bridges the gap between technical engineering and financial management, ensuring that every dollar spent contributes to the project’s ultimate value. Core Knowledge Areas in the 6th Edition

Skills and Knowledge of Cost Engineering, 6th Edition is the flagship educational publication from AACE International

, designed to provide a comprehensive foundation for professionals in the field. Edited by Dr. Makarand Hastak and released in late 2015, this 472-page volume serves as a primary study resource for AACE certifications, such as the Certified Cost Professional (CCP) Core Structure and Content The 6th Edition is organized into six major sections containing 34 chapters

that cover the multidisciplinary nature of cost engineering: Amazon.com Cost Estimating

: Detailed methodologies for conceptual and definitive estimates, including specific chapters for process and discrete part manufacturing. Planning and Scheduling

: Fundamental practices for developing project timelines and managing schedule health. Progress and Cost Control

: Techniques for monitoring performance, with a heavy emphasis on Earned Value Management (EVM) and productivity measurement. Project Management

: Covers organizational structures, leadership, communication, quality management, and Value Engineering Economic Analysis

: Focuses on financial cash flow, corporate investment decision-making, and basic engineering economics. Statistics, Probability, and Risk

: Introduction to risk management fundamentals and the application of probabilistic tools to project outcomes. Amazon.com Key Concepts & Themes Total Cost Management (TCM) : The book integrates these various skills into AACE’s TCM Framework

Overview of Cost Engineering

Cost engineering is a systematic approach to managing costs throughout the life cycle of a project or product. It involves applying scientific principles and techniques to ensure that costs are optimized, and value is maximized. Cost engineers play a critical role in various industries, including construction, manufacturing, and technology, where they help organizations make informed decisions about investments, resources, and risk management.
